This is the ICUMSA 45 White Sweetener and Why It This Matter ?
ICUMSA 45 White Sweetener refers to a defined grade of sugar, determined using the International Commission for Uniform Methods of Sugar Analysis method . The ICUMSA number indicates the level of color , with a lower number meaning a cleaner product. A rating of 45 implies minimal color, ensuring it ideal for processes where transparency is important, like candy making , beverages , and drug formulations . Consequently , achieving this standard is key for producers to satisfy consumer demands and preserve brand image.

Cane Sugar Refinement: Achieving ICUMSA 45 Standards
Achieving process of sugar refinement to meet the ICUMSA 45 specifications is a critical hurdle for numerous crystalline facilities. It typically involves a series of steps , including decarbonation , color removal, and filtration —all carefully controlled to lower chromophoric substances . Careful control to acidity , thermal conditions, and the organic compounds is essential for delivering a final product that reliably adheres to target the ICUMSA 45 range .
